Start Your France copyright Process: A Step-by-Step Guide For

Planning a trip to the enchanting country of France? Before you toss your bags, you'll need to secure a French visa. The application process may seem daunting, but with careful preparation and these step-by-step instructions, you can tackle it with ease.

First, identify the type of visa needed for your trip. Are you traveling to France for tourism, study? Each visa category has unique requirements.

  • Next, gather all the necessary documents, including your copyright, updated photographs, documentation of financial means, and a completed application form.
  • Present your application along with the required documents to the French embassy or consulate in your location.
  • Anticipate to attend an interview as part of the application process. This is where you'll address questions about your trip and prove your eligibility for a visa.

Following the review of your application and interview, you'll receive a decision on your visa. If approved, you'll be issued a visa that allows you to enter France.

Obtaining a French Tourist copyright

Applying for a French tourist copyright is a straightforward process. You can file your application through the official website of the French consulate. Prior to submitting your application, make sure you have all the required documents, such as a valid copyright, proof of travel arrangements, and a statement of purpose for your trip. You will also need to furnish a visa fee online. Once your application is received, you will get an email with further instructions.

The processing time for a French tourist visa can vary depending on the applicant's nationality and the volume of applications. It is recommended that you apply for your visa at least a few weeks in advance of your planned trip to France. To make certain a smooth application process, it is important to carefully review the application requirements and instructions on the French embassy website.
